The idea of a relaxing soak in hot water is not a new thought. Throughout history people from many cultures have enjoyed this practice of Hydrotherapy. From naturally occurring thermal or hot springs to elaborately constructed bath houses, the benefits of hydrotherapy are well documented. Many hot springs have long histories with Native American tribes. They used these natural spas for healing and believed the waters had special powers. The Romans took it a step further by incorporating these hot spring waters into their communities. They understood the rejuvenating characteristics of hydrotherapy and enjoyed their daily soaks in the company of their friends and peers. By the fifth century there were as many as 900 public baths in Rome alone. The Greeks, Egyptians, Turks, and the Japanese all enjoyed thermal/hot springs and hot water baths as part of their social and spiritual culture. Water has healing powers. Whether still or moving, it has the ability to relax and revitalize!
